Key Estate Preparation Counsel from North Texas Lawyers

Securing your legacy requires careful estate planning, and reputable DFW legal advisors emphasize several fundamental points. Firstly , it is essential to draft a legally sound will to specify how your possessions will be distributed . Furthermore , consider forming fiduciary arrangements for unique situations , such as controlling assets for minor offspring or ensuring for special needs . Finally, consistently reviewing your plan is necessary to reflect personal transitions, like marriage , dissolution, or the arrival of dependents.
